ERP systems are great for keeping things organized when a business is growing or changing. But getting those systems up and running doesn’t always go as planned. If you’ve ever been stuck waiting weeks or months beyond your target launch date, you’re not alone. ERP implementation delays can throw off schedules, affect your team’s productivity, and add a heavy dose of frustration to something that should feel productive.
Most delays aren’t just about missed deadlines. They usually come from deeper issues that pop up during planning, setup, or teamwork. The good news is, there are signs to look out for and ways to keep things on track before the project drifts too far off course. Having a better handle on what slows things down is the first step to getting the job done right.
Overview Of ERP Implementation Delays
When an ERP project is delayed, businesses often point to technical hiccups or difficulties with software tools. But digging a little deeper usually brings up bigger-picture issues that were around from the start.
Here are some common reasons ERP timelines get pushed out:
- Poor planning or unclear goals at the beginning
- Overloaded teams juggling too many tasks
- Changes to business operations during the project
- Outside vendors are missing their deadlines
- Data problems that slow down integration
One small issue can snowball into weeks of delay. Picture a project manager assuming everything is covered but forgetting to schedule enough time for training. That often leads to setbacks later as people scramble to learn how to use the system. Or maybe updates get requested halfway through the build, but no one adjusts the plan. These situations quickly stretch out the schedule.
Delay doesn’t just mean a late start date. It affects staff morale, causes temporary workarounds, and sometimes weakens trust in the project or the system itself. That’s why getting ahead of delay triggers is better than trying to catch up once momentum is lost.
Identifying Root Causes Of Delays
Many project delays stem from things that don’t seem obvious at first. You might have the best tools and workflows, but if teams aren’t aligned or resources are stretched thin, it doesn’t take long before momentum slows.
Here’s what commonly causes trouble:
1. Miscommunication Between Teams
Different departments often assume someone else is handling key tasks. If IT thinks operations is leading a part of the setup and operations thinks it’s the vendor’s job, things fall through the cracks. Regular check-ins and clear roles from the start can stop this from happening.
2. Unrealistic Deadlines And Expectations
Sometimes leadership wants everything done quickly, but speed comes at a cost. If schedules don’t match the scope of work, tasks get rushed or skipped. Testing might be incomplete. Training might get postponed. Deadlines should reflect the real effort needed.
3. Insufficient Resources And Budget Constraints
If teams are understaffed or the budget doesn’t cover needed help, the project slows down. Delays become more likely if the group working on implementation has to juggle daily tasks too. Successful ERP setups require enough time, people, and support.
Any one of these issues can cause friction, but projects really get off course when a few of them overlap. When teams are unclear on goals, tight on time, and working without backup, the system doesn’t just come in late. It often launches without everything needed to succeed. Acknowledging these root causes early helps avoid that outcome.
Effective Solutions To Prevent Delays
Once the main causes of ERP timeline delays are better understood, it becomes easier to take steps that keep the project on track. A few smart changes right at the planning or kickoff stage can make a huge difference.
Here are three ways to avoid common hold-ups:
- Establish Clear Communication Channels
Make sure everyone involved knows who to talk to and how often to check in. Weekly team meetings might not be enough. Try adding short daily updates or shared dashboards where teams can spot delays early. Encouraging open discussions helps flag roadblocks before they cause real damage.
- Set Realistic Timelines And Milestones
Instead of aiming for a perfect outcome in the shortest time, build a roadmap that includes breathing space. Add buffer time to each task so small issues don’t stack into major delays. Don’t forget to plan for testing and training properly. Breaking the project into smaller chunks lets progress stay visible and measurable.
- Allocate Enough Resources And Budget
An under-resourced project is more likely to hit walls. Make sure the team has what it needs from day one. Whether it's bringing in extra support during tight phases or paying close attention to tool licenses and setup costs, stretching the budget too thin can turn into drag on progress. If you don’t have all the people or tools needed, timelines will slow down. Simple as that.
Clear expectations, the right tools, and well-supported teams help projects move in the direction they’re supposed to. You don’t need a massive overhaul either, just attention to the details that often get skipped.
The Role Of Leadership In Mitigating Delays
Strong leadership during ERP implementation makes a big impact, not just on timelines but on how teams respond to setbacks. When decision-makers stay active and involved, delays are easier to prevent or correct.
Leadership can help avoid timeline issues by:
- Removing internal blockers early and creating paths for smoother approvals
- Making sure team leads are available and accountable for progress
- Prioritizing the project across departments so it doesn’t get pushed aside for daily tasks
Smart leadership also means knowing when to push and when to pause. If a team is clearly overloaded, pushing for launch will only backfire. Pausing to reset or reshuffle resources often saves more time in the long run.
One example of this was a mid-sized logistics company that had a backlog of ERP tasks piling up due to ongoing warehouse operations. The department lead paused their normal shift structure and condensed tasks to free up team members for the implementation. Within two weeks, their progress jumped ahead of schedule, allowing testers and trainers to jump in earlier than planned. That kind of flexible thinking at the leadership level doesn’t just support the team. It shapes the outcome.
Leaders who set the tone for openness, problem-solving, and realistic pacing can stop a delay before it even starts.
Why Finishing On Time Pays Off
Managing the timing of an ERP launch doesn’t just save nerves. It gives the business a fresh start with confidence. When launches happen on time, it sends a signal to your team, vendors, and leadership that the project was managed well.
There are a few key benefits to timely ERP implementation:
- Better performance across systems
Everything from accounting to inventory tracking functions more smoothly when changes are rolled out on schedule.
- Teams pick up the new system more quickly
When training and system use happen right after setup, there’s less need to reteach or go backwards.
- Less cost overrun
Delays often lead to extra hours, paid overtime, or extended consulting time.
Building timelines that hit the mark isn’t about doing more in less time. It’s about being smart with the time you have, communicating often, and planning for the things that usually slip through the cracks.
Solving Delay Risks Starts With The Right Moves
ERP projects won’t hit timelines by chance. It takes effort from every part of the team. When the biggest delay factors are brought out into the open and addressed early, the odds of a smooth go-live increase a lot.
Some delays can’t be avoided. But the more you prepare for, the fewer surprises come up midstream. Solid planning, honest conversations, and flexible leadership allow the ERP system to settle into place without major disruptions.
And once it’s up and running on time, the payoff hits every part of the business. Better workflows, faster reporting, and more clarity are all easier to unlock when the system is ready when expected. That’s when the real work can take off without needing to circle back to what got missed.
To ensure your ERP implementation is smooth and timely, the right support makes all the difference. Partnering with a company that knows the ropes can keep your project on the fast track. Explore how Kodershop's extensive experience in ERP implementation services can help you achieve seamless integration and maximize efficiency from start to finish. Don't let delays slow things down; let our team help you move forward with confidence.